How Ethereum Works

Ethereum uses a consensus mechanism called Proof of Stake (PoS) to validate transactions and create new blocks on the blockchain. PoS differs from Bitcoin’s Proof of Work (PoW) mechanism in that validators, who are responsible for validating transactions, are selected based on the amount of Ethereum they are willing to stake. The more Ethereum a validator stakes, the higher the chance they have of being selected to validate transactions.

Ethereum has its own programming language called Solidity, which developers use to write smart contracts. These smart contracts are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ement between buyer and seller being directly written into lines of code. They allow for the creation of decentralized applications (dApps) that can execute automatically without any need for intermediaries.
